Excerpt from The Evolution of a Shadow, or the Bible Doctrine of Rest: From the Standpoint of a Believer in the Divine Authority and Paramount Importance of the Religious Observance of the First Day of the Week
This work is not designed to have a denominational character. That is, it is desirable that the public Should not be able to determine the author's religious connection from what he here writes. There are many subjects upon which the majority of religionists will agree as to most of the steps taken and upon the conclusions reached. When this harmony is attainable, the pages of a book should not be embarrassed by anything which would rather awaken prejudice than promote the common object.
